Output 66a7aa991809bc33b8b520d590474196bb545a3b8fb9fbd2c1199be5a7e696c2:0

value
39090000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a323590ede9b4f6c7c9481d73e85a122b5d76e59 OP_EQUALVERIFY OP_CHECKSIG
address
1FsbVHNn7v3pwxf8jWnd15LbFvknggPvcF
transaction
66a7aa991809bc33b8b520d590474196bb545a3b8fb9fbd2c1199be5a7e696c2
spent
true